The cylinder head cover does more than just look good; it protects your valvetrain from dust, water, and debris while keeping vital lubrication where it belongs.
If you notice oil weeping down the side of the engine block, a "burning oil" smell after a long ride, or dirt buildup around the top of the cylinder head, it is likely time for a new gasket. Replacing these components early prevents oil loss that can lead to catastrophic engine failure.

It is highly discouraged. Once a gasket has been compressed and heat-cycled, it loses its ability to reform a perfect seal. Reusing an old gasket is the most common cause of post-maintenance oil leaks.
Torque specs vary by model (e.g., CFORCE 600 vs. ZFORCE 950). Always refer to your service manual, as over-tightening can crack the aluminum cover or strip the threads in the cylinder head.
